Quick catch-ups fall into the category of informal meetings. They’re not limited to just two people, meaning more than two co-workers can have a quick catch-up.
While most other meetings revolve around talking about “business stuff,” catch-ups are more about “personal stuff.”
Quick catch-ups give you and your teammates an opportunity to talk about private things and discover what each one is up to in their personal lives. There are no rules here.
You can use quick catch-ups to talk about whatever you want, be it personal or work-related things.
Given that catch-up meetings are informal, many people would think they don’t bring many benefits to the table. However, this is not the case.
Quick catch-ups lead to better team dynamics since you’ll get to know each other on a personal level. It’s a type of meeting that can help build trust within the team – especially if it’s introduced intuitively.
Besides building trust, quick catch-ups can be great for strengthening the relationship between team members. You can use them to learn many things about your co-workers: learn about their personal lives or discover what troubles them most at work.
